Fix a potential XSS vulnerability when the attacker controls an attribute name (CVE-2018-6341
). This fix is available in the latest react-dom@16.4.2
, as well as in previous affected minor versions: react-dom@16.0.1
, react-dom@16.1.2
, react-dom@16.2.1
, and react-dom@16.3.3
. (@gaearon in #13302)
Fix a crash in the server renderer when an attribute is called hasOwnProperty
. This fix is only available in react-dom@16.4.2
. (@gaearon in #13303)
